Central Role in Global Financial Infrastructure
Ethereum facilitates trillions of dollars in stablecoin transactions annually, acting as the primary settlement layer for major stablecoins like USDT and USDC. This critical role positions Ethereum as a backbone of the digital economy, enabling efficient, low-cost cross-border payments and financial operations. For corporations, this translates to practical utility in daily transactions and treasury management.
Passive Income through Staking Mechanisms
Unlike many other digital assets, Ethereum offers a built-in mechanism for yield generation through staking. By participating in Ethereum's Proof-of-Stake (PoS) consensus mechanism, holders can earn estimated annual returns of 3-5%. This feature transforms ETH from a passive holding into an income-generating asset, providing corporations with an additional revenue stream while maintaining exposure to potential capital appreciation.

Pectra: The Next Evolutionary Step
Scheduled for late 2025 or early 2026, the Pectra upgrade represents a consolidated approach to Ethereum's development, integrating multiple enhancements into a single comprehensive update. This upgrade builds upon previous improvements while introducing new optimizations for both the consensus and execution layers.
Key objectives include reducing operational costs and increasing network throughput, making Ethereum more cost-effective for users and developers alike. The timeline remains dependent on thorough testing and community consensus, reflecting Ethereum's decentralized governance approach.
Technical Enhancements and Their Implications
Pectra introduces several critical improvements that directly benefit corporate users:
- Storage Optimization: Through the implementation of verkle trees, Ethereum will significantly reduce node storage requirements, lowering barriers to node operation and enhancing network decentralization.
- Security Upgrades: Proposals like EIP-7251 aim to increase validator limits and strengthen consensus reliability, providing additional protection against potential vulnerabilities.
- Long-Term Resilience: By addressing state growth and performance bottlenecks, Pectra ensures Ethereum remains a robust platform for decentralized applications well into the future.

How does staking work, and what returns can corporations expect?
Staking involves participating in Ethereum's Proof-of-Stake consensus mechanism by locking ETH to support network operations. Corporations can typically expect annual returns between 3-5%, though rates may vary based on network conditions and staking method. This provides a passive income stream while maintaining asset exposure.
What are the main risks associated with holding Ethereum in corporate treasuries?
Primary risks include price volatility, regulatory changes, and technological risks. These can be mitigated through proper allocation strategies, diversification, and staying informed about regulatory developments. Corporations should implement robust security measures for asset storage and consider working with experienced custodians.
